Sonora, CA — The drive is already underway and this is the last weekend for the local “Tire Amnesty Days”.

The offer is only extended to Tuolumne County residents who can get rid of old truck and car tires, without the rims, through Tuesday, April 30th. There is a nine tire per person limit.

Tire dealers or other businesses are not allowed to participate. In addition, industrial, farming and heavy equipment wheels are not accepted. The service is free to Tuolumne County residents by rolling tires into two locations:

  • Groveland Transfer Station: 10700 Merrell Road in Groveland, no appointment necessary
  • Cal Sierra Transfer Station:  19309 Industrial Drive in Sonora, daily by appointment only call (209) 533-7997

Proof of county residency is required by either showing a current driver’s license or utility bill with a local address.  County officials note that while state law prohibits transporting more than nine tires at a time, exemption for up to 20 tires are available during this the amnesty by calling (209) 533-5588.
